Directions to Lycoming County Office (Sharwell Building)

Directions from East on I-180/Route-220 North/Route-15 South

  1. As you approach Williamsport, I-180, 220 North and 15 South merge briefly into one road.

  2. Take the Hepburn Street Exit (27B), staying in the right lane on the exit ramp. 

  3. Proceed to the third traffic circle, passing under the Market Street Bridge. 

  4. Bear right (2nd right) at the traffic circle onto Mulberry Street. 

  5. Proceed a short distance, you will see a sign for The Mulberry Street Café on your right. Turn right at that sign. (It appears that you are pulling into a parking lot, but this is actually a road. 

  6. The building is one block back on the left. It is a large, brick building with a ramp leading up to the main entrance. 

  7. Park beside the building, or in front of the building, or behind the building.

Directions from Interstate 80

  1. Take exit 30N from the Interstate. 

  2. You will then be on Route 15 North, follow this approximately 20 miles. 

  3. As you approach Williamsport, you will pass a Beiter's Appliance Store (on your left) and the Little League Complex (on the right). 

  4. You will then pass through three traffic lights. After the third light you will be on the Market Street bridge 

  5. Travel over the bridge into Williamsport, staying in the right lane. 

  6. The first light after the bridge is 3rd Street, take a right here. 

  7. Travel one block in the right lane, and turn right onto Mulberry Street at the next light.

  8. The building is one block back on the left. It is a large, brick building with a ramp leading up to the main entrance. 

  9. Park beside the building, or in front of the building, or behind the building.
